Default Master Yamushta

Well Master Yamushta (Hope I spelled it right) came to My Judo Dojo tonight, as he came and is spending some time in New Zealand touring the dojos and stuff. All I have to say is the guy is beyond incredible and amazing. The guy does not even need to use strength for his throws, hes just flying people round without even hardly grabbing them. His 3 best throws he loves to do Is O Uchi Gari, O soto Gari, and Uchimata. My favourite throw is Uchi Mata as it is a good throw agaisnt big men I find. Master Yamushta showed his technique of his Uchimata and man his technique has some different aspects and a different grip as well. Now my Uchi Mata is even better with his guidance and using his technique.

The other thing I noticed as he speaks increddibly good english, and is such a nice guy (he had a beer afterwards with some of us)

For people that dont know him he is like the Mohammed Ali of Judo pretty much.
